Long Term Debt

Long-term debt is a debt that Cathay General Bancorp has held for over one year. Long-term debt appears on Cathay General Bancorp balance sheet and also includes long-term leases. The most common forms of long term debt are bonds payable, long-term notes payable, mortgage payable, pension liabilities, and lease liabilities. In the corporate world, long-term debt is generally used to fund big-ticket items, such as machinery, buildings, and land. The total of long-term debt reported on Cathay General Bancorp balance sheet is the sum of the balances of all categories of long-term debt. Debt that is not due within the current year and is often considered to be financing activities that are to be repaid over several years.

Pair Trading with Cathay General

One of the main advantages of trading using pair correlations is that every trade hedges away some risk. Because there are two separate transactions required, even if Cathay General position performs unexpectedly, the other equity can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Cathay General will appreciate offsetting losses from the drop in the long position's value.

The ability to find closely correlated positions to Cathay General could be a great tool in your tax-loss harvesting strategies, allowing investors a quick way to find a similar-enough asset to replace Cathay General when you sell it. If you don't do this, your portfolio allocation will be skewed against your target asset allocation. So, investors can't just sell and buy back Cathay General - that would be a violation of the tax code under the "wash sale" rule, and this is why you need to find a similar enough asset and use the proceeds from selling Cathay General Bancorp to buy it.
The correlation of Cathay General is a statistical measure of how it moves in relation to other instruments. This measure is expressed in what is known as the correlation coefficient, which ranges between -1 and +1. A perfect positive correlation (i.e., a correlation coefficient of +1) implies that as Cathay General moves, either up or down, the other security will move in the same direction. Alternatively, perfect negative correlation means that if Cathay General Bancorp moves in either direction, the perfectly negatively correlated security will move in the opposite direction. If the correlation is 0, the equities are not correlated; they are entirely random. A correlation greater than 0.8 is generally described as strong, whereas a correlation less than 0.5 is generally considered weak.

The market value of Cathay General Bancorp is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of Cathay that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of Cathay General's value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is Cathay General's true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because Cathay General's market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ect Cathay General's under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between Cathay General's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Cathay General is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, Cathay General's price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
